Serving 221 students in grades 6-8, Tonasket Middle School ranks in the bottom 50% of all schools in Washington for overall test scores (math proficiency is bottom 50%, and reading proficiency is bottom 50%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 22% (which is lower than the Washington state average of 41%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 36% (which is lower than the Washington state average of 53%).
The student-teacher ratio of 17:1 is equal to the Washington state level of 17:1.
Minority enrollment is 43%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Washington state average of 53%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

Tonasket Middle School's student population of 221 students has declined by 10% over five school years.
The teacher population of 13 teachers has declined by 18% over five school years.

Tonasket Middle School ranks within the bottom 50% of all 2,088 schools in Washington (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data).
The diversity score of Tonasket Middle School is 0.53, which is less than the diversity score at state average of 0.69. The school's diversity has stayed relatively flat over five school years.
